Deciphering the Subtleties of the Minor Arcana

Within the realm of tarot, the Minor Arcana presents a tapestry of daily experiences and human emotions, often veiled in subtle symbolism. These cards, numbered from Ace to Ten in four distinct suits - Wands, Cups, Swords, and Pentacles - illustrate the ebb and flow of our lives, encompassing triumphs, challenges, and everything in between. To truly interpret the Minor Arcana's guidance, one must investigate beyond the surface significance and connect with the nuanced energies they embody.

Each suit, comparable to a distinct element, possesses its own unique flavor. Wands ignite our passions and ambitions, Cups convey our emotional landscapes, Swords represent intellectual clarity and challenges, while Pentacles manifest our material world and stability.
